How did Geek Girl Strong get started?

After teaching Health, Physical Education and Dance in the New York City Department of Education school system for 5 years, I realized that I wanted to live my entire life (not just in the classroom) as an example of better health. I knew that it was time to offer an approach different from what was already available to the masses. Geek Girl Strong brings all that I have worked on and towards together: overall wellness, female empowerment, and my geeky qualities. My main goal in life is to help girls and women realize that they are the super heroines they thought they would only read about.

When did you really know you wanted to do what you do?

I knew that Geek Girl Strong was something I had to do when other people started seeing how miserable I was not only at my old job, but just in general. My job was taking so much out of me that I didn't have much to give, even the things and people I loved! I'm in a much better place now and I like that I can now live up to my full potential.

What’s your favorite part of your business?

My favorite part of my business is  having my clients share their most recent achievements with me. I am so happy that I can help them reach their goals. The sound in their voices and looks on their faces make me only want to get better at what I do!

What has surprised you the most about being a health and fitness coach?

Oh... well.. sometimes it's really hard to remind myself of that old saying "You can bring a horse to water, but you can't force it to drink." It can be very trying to work with clients who are not yet ready to drink the water. I try my best to help them realize that they may not be ready and focus more on working out why that is.

Sometimes that is frustrating for people because they are not seeing the change they'd like to see. Usually they end up realizing that I can be there and aid them, but really the amount of energy they put into our time together is the biggest indicator of seeing change or not.

The best outcome in these situations is when the person sees that they have a bit more work to do before they are ready to make those necessary life changes, and does the work! Everything seems to just fall into place after that!
